Disease of geese caused by a new herpesvirus 总被引:3,自引:0,他引:3
PJ KETTERER BJ RODWELL HA WESTBURY† PT HOOPER† AR MACKENZIE‡ JG DINGLE§ HC PRIOR 《Australian veterinary journal》1990,67(12):446-448
A goose flock farmed outdoors in south-eastern Queensland suffered an outbreak of peracute disease with high death rate (97%). Small button ulcers and large plaques overlying lymphocyte aggregates were present on the mucosa of the small intestine of affected birds. Small white foci of necrosis and focal haemorrhages were seen in the livers. Numerous intranuclear inclusion bodies were observed microscopically in hepatocytes and a herpesvirus which grew rapidly in chicken kidney cells was isolated from tissues. Duck virus enteritis (DVE) was suspected but DVE antiserums failed to neutralise the virus. Further serological studies with a limited range of known avian herpesviruses have failed to identify the virus. Experimental transmission resulted in high mortality in geese (100%), lower mortality in ducklings and nil mortality in chickens. Surveillance studies showed no evidence of infection in domestic and wild birds beyond the original farm and the infection appears not to have been established in the area. Wild ducks, which were frequent visitors to the farm dam, were considered the most likely source of the infection. 相似文献

PJ CHENOWETH 《Australian veterinary journal》1994,71(12):422-426
SUMMARY Differences occur between female Bos indicus and Bos taurus cattle in various aspects of reproductive physiology and behaviour. These may be associated with different natural and human selection pressures, compounded by strong genotype-environment interactions. B indicus cattle are better adapted for tropical environments (despite overall poor cattle reproductive rates in these regions) which tend to be more stressful for B taurus genotypes. Conversely, B taurus cattle generally show superior reproductive and productive traits under more favoured, temperate conditions. Despite genotype-environment effects, B indicus females are generally considered to take longer to achieve puberty and to have longer gestation lengths, exhibit prolonged postpartum anoestrus, show greater seasonality of reproductive traits (tending to be long-day breeders), display a shorter, less overt oestrus as well as less tendency to allow riding behaviour by subordinate females. Some groups appear to have increased losses both during pregnancy and in the neonatal period. On the positive side, B indicus females respond well to managerial and nutritional interventions, tend to have greater reproductive longevity and they generally exhibit strong maternal traits. Culling of infertile females and selection for greater male scrotal circumference and sex-drive, in conjunction with the use of target weights, body condition scoring and weaning stratagems can improve reproductive rates in B indicus females. 相似文献

Twenty-six Hereford heifers died after eating mostly ripe fruit of Cucumis myriocarpus growing in a fallowed cultivation paddock. Four affected cattle were dehydrated and apparently had abdominal pain. Necropsy of three revealed intense congestion with haemorrhage of the alimentary tract, numerous C. myriocarpus seeds in ruminal contents, pulmonary congestion and oedema and, in two, swollen livers. Midzonal swelling and vacuolation of hepatocytes occurred in these two. C. myriocarpus fruit (83% by weight ripe) were dosed to two calves at 60 g wet weight/kg live weight. Both collapsed with tachycardia and dyspnoea and died within 6 h. Their packed cell volumes just before death had increased to 0.7. They had hydropic degeneration and necrosis of the ruminal mucosa, intense congestion and oedema of the rumen, abomasum and intestines, swollen and vacuolated hepatocytes and foci of myocardial degeneration and necrosis. Two other calves were dosed daily with 20 g fruit/kg for three days, then 40 g/kg for three days. One calf received a further 40 g/kg next day. Both calves developed persistent diarrhoea and neutrophilia, and their plasma gamma glutamyltransferase and bilirubin concentrations increased. Necropsy revealed necrosis and oedema of the rumen and swollen degenerate hepatocytes. 相似文献
